The Wall Behind the Siding: Why the Water-Resistive Barrier Matters

Gentek shakes and scallops create the visible beauty of an exterior, but the finished panels are only one part of the wall. Behind them, a properly detailed water-resistive barrier and flashing system helps direct water away from the structure.

Homeowners naturally focus on siding color, texture and profile. Those choices determine how the exterior presents itself to the neighborhood and how well it complements the architecture.

A knowledgeable contractor must look deeper. The success of a siding project also depends on the layers underneath the visible finish. If the drainage plane is incomplete, poorly integrated or damaged, an attractive exterior can conceal a vulnerable wall.

This is why a re-siding project should be approached as work on the complete wall assembly—not simply as replacement of the outermost surface.

What Is a Water-Resistive Barrier?

A water-resistive barrier, commonly abbreviated as WRB, is a layer installed behind exterior cladding to help protect the wall assembly from liquid water. Housewrap and certain building papers are familiar examples, although the appropriate product and detailing depend on the wall design and applicable requirements.

The National Association of Home Builders describes the WRB as a drainage plane that helps protect the assembly from water that gets behind the exterior veneer, including wind-driven rain.

The key word is system. A roll of housewrap attached to a wall is not automatically a complete drainage system. Seams, openings, penetrations, transitions and flashing must work together so water is directed outward.

Siding and the WRB Have Different Jobs

Wall component Primary role What it should not be expected to do alone
Exterior siding Sheds much of the weather, protects underlying layers and creates the visible architectural finish Provide the wall’s only defense against liquid water
Water-resistive barrier Provides a drainage plane behind the cladding Replace exterior cladding or correct improperly detailed openings
Flashing Directs water around openings, intersections and vulnerable transitions Work effectively when isolated from the surrounding drainage plane
Sealant Seals selected joints where specified as part of a complete detail Substitute for proper flashing, lapping and drainage

Why Water Can Get Behind Siding

An exterior wall contains many joints and interruptions. These are normal parts of construction, but each one must be considered in the water-management plan.

  • Panel joints and overlaps
  • Outside and inside corners
  • Windows and doors
  • Roof-to-wall intersections
  • Light fixtures and electrical receptacles
  • Exhaust vents, plumbing penetrations and utility connections
  • Transitions between siding, masonry and other cladding materials

Wind can push rain against these locations and into small openings. A well-planned assembly accepts that incidental water may pass the cladding and provides a path for it to move back toward the exterior.

How the WRB Relates to the Finished Appearance

Water management may sound separate from exterior design, but the two are closely connected. Moisture-related damage behind siding can affect the flatness and stability of the surface supporting the finished panels.

A straight, sound substrate helps shake courses remain level and allows trim to sit cleanly around windows, doors and corners. Damaged or uneven sheathing can contribute to waves, irregular shadows and poorly aligned transitions.

The visual quality of a shake installation therefore begins before the first visible panel is fastened. Careful work behind the siding helps protect both the building and the intended design.

Why Proper Lapping Matters

Water-management layers should generally be arranged so upper materials direct water over the face of lower materials. This is often described as shingle-fashion installation.

The concept is similar to roof shingles: water flowing downward should continue onto the next outward-facing layer. An incorrectly reversed lap can direct water behind the drainage plane instead.

Project-specific sequencing must follow the applicable manufacturer instructions and construction details. The basic principle, however, is easy for homeowners to understand: gravity should help the wall drain rather than carry water deeper into the assembly.

Windows and Doors Require Special Attention

Windows and doors interrupt the drainage plane and create multiple horizontal and vertical joints. Flashing should collect and redirect water while connecting properly to the surrounding WRB.

NAHB guidance notes that window and door flashing should be installed in shingle fashion and extend appropriately to the exterior finish or the water-resistive barrier, depending on the wall assembly.

Attractive window trim cannot compensate for deficient flashing. The visible surround and the concealed water-management details should be planned together so the opening looks finished and performs as part of the wall.

Do Not Depend on Caulk Alone

Sealants are commonly used around exterior openings and accessories, but a bead of caulk should not be mistaken for a complete flashing strategy.

Exposed sealants can age, lose adhesion or separate as materials move. A durable wall detail should still manage water if an exterior sealant joint requires future maintenance.

When reviewing a proposed siding project, ask how water will be directed away from an opening—not simply whether the contractor intends to caulk around it.

What Should Happen During a Re-Siding Project?

The exact scope depends on the existing wall and whether the old cladding is removed. When the wall becomes accessible, the project team should evaluate conditions before covering them again.

  1. Inspect the substrate. Look for damaged, soft, uneven or visibly deteriorated areas.
  2. Identify previous water paths. Staining and deterioration may point to a roof, flashing or penetration problem that should be corrected.
  3. Review the existing WRB. Determine whether it is present, continuous and suitable for integration with new work.
  4. Plan openings and transitions. Windows, doors, roof intersections, masonry and fixtures should not be treated as afterthoughts.
  5. Complete the drainage details. Install and integrate the specified WRB, flashing, tapes and accessories according to the approved design.
  6. Install the exterior cladding. Follow Gentek’s current requirements for the selected profile and accessories.

Warning Signs That Deserve Investigation

These conditions do not prove that the WRB has failed, but they justify a closer inspection before new siding is installed:

  • Soft or deteriorated material beneath removed siding
  • Repeated staining below windows or roof intersections
  • Interior staining near exterior openings
  • Loose or visibly distorted sheathing
  • Missing or reversed flashing
  • Housewrap that is torn, incomplete or poorly integrated with openings
  • Exterior fixtures attached without clear mounting and drainage details

Questions to Ask Your Siding Contractor

  • Will the wall sheathing be visible and inspected during the project?
  • What type of water-resistive barrier is specified?
  • How will WRB seams, tears and penetrations be treated?
  • How will window and door flashing connect to the WRB?
  • What is the plan at roof-to-wall intersections?
  • How will lights, vents, outlets and utility penetrations be mounted and flashed?
  • What happens if concealed water damage is discovered?
  • Which current Gentek instructions and local code requirements apply?

Housewrap, Air Sealing and Insulation Are Not Interchangeable

Homeowners sometimes assume that any layer installed beneath siding must be insulation. That is not correct. A water-resistive barrier, air-control layer and thermal-insulation layer perform different functions, even when one product or assembly contributes to more than one objective.

Gentek Fairhaven Sound shakes should not be assigned an insulation value unless product-specific documentation provides one. If insulation or air-sealing improvements are being considered during re-siding, they should be designed and documented separately as parts of the complete wall assembly.
